What is Shilajit?
Shilajit is a sticky, tar-like substance that oozes from rocks in high mountain ranges, particularly the Himalayas. Formed over centuries from the decomposition of plant materials and minerals, it is rich in fulvic acid and over 80 different minerals, making it a potent natural supplement. In Ayurvedic practices, Shilajit is revered for its rejuvenating properties and is often used to enhance vitality and energy.
Historically, Shilajit has been utilized for a variety of health purposes, from boosting stamina and endurance to enhancing cognitive function. Its reputation as a natural energy booster and adaptogen has made it a staple in traditional medicine systems, and its benefits continue to be explored in modern wellness contexts.
Nutrient Profile of Shilajit
Understanding the nutrient composition of Shilajit is key to appreciating its benefits. Here are some of the essential components:
- Fulvic Acid: Known for its antioxidant properties, fulvic acid helps improve nutrient absorption and has been associated with increased energy levels.
- Minerals: Shilajit contains a wide array of essential minerals, including iron, calcium, magnesium, and zinc, which are crucial for various bodily functions.
- Vitamins: It also includes vitamins A, B, C, and E, contributing to overall health and well-being.

Safety and Side Effects of Shilajit
While Shilajit is generally considered safe for women, it's essential to be aware of potential side effects. Some individuals may experience mild gastrointestinal discomfort, such as nausea or diarrhea, particularly if taken in excess. Additionally, those with known allergies to certain minerals or substances found in Shilajit should exercise caution.
Women who are pregnant, breastfeeding, or have pre-existing health conditions should consult a healthcare professional before incorporating Shilajit into their routine. Ensuring that you source pure Shilajit from reputable suppliers is crucial to avoid contaminants that could pose health risks.
